FORTIS BENEFITS INS. CO. v. PINKLEY

1040125.

926 So.2d 981 (2005)

FORTIS BENEFITS INSURANCE COMPANY and Fortis Insurance Company v. Bertha Bernice PINKLEY, individually and as executrix for the estate of Jay Donald Pinkley, deceased.

Supreme Court of Alabama.

Rehearing Denied October 21, 2005.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Russell Myles and Karen Tucker Luce of McDowell, Knight, Roedder & Sledge, L.L.C., Mobile, for appellants.

Banks C. Ladd, Mobile, for appellee.


WOODALL, Justice.

Fortis Benefits Insurance Company and Fortis Insurance Company (hereinafter collectively referred to as "Fortis") appeal by permission, pursuant to Rule 5, Ala. R.App. P., from the denial of their motion for a summary judgment in an action commenced by Bertha Bernice Pinkley, individually and as executrix of the estate of her deceased husband, Jay Donald Pinkley, to recover life-insurance benefits. We reverse and remand.
